堡塔618特惠活动,企业版1099元/年,永久授权最高立减20000元查看活动
当前位置:论坛首页 > BUG提交 > Linux面板

【待反馈】切换php版本,切换php版本项目跑不起来

发表在 BUG提交2024-5-22 14:58 [复制链接] 4 129

   切换7.4版本,项目打不开,但切换7.2版本就可以,为什么版本切换就打不开,需要哪里再配置一下吗
1716362446174.png
使用道具 举报 只看该作者 回复
发表于 2024-5-22 15:40:17 | 显示全部楼层
要么改版本,要么去修改程序上的语法。
如果改了版本出问题,那就是语法兼容问题了。
使用道具 举报 回复 支持 反对
发表于 2024-5-22 15:46:50 | 显示全部楼层
您好,当您在服务器上切换了 PHP 版本后,遇到 "no input file specified" 的错误,这通常意味着服务器无法找到要执行的 PHP 文件
1:如果您使用的是 PHP-FPM(FastCGI Process Manager),确保您的网站配置文件中指定的脚本路径(script_filename)是正确的。通常,这个配置在 PHP-FPM 的池配置文件中
2:Nginx:检查 server 块中的 location ~ \.php$ { ... } 部分,确保 fastcgi_param SCRIPT_FILENAME 指令指向正确的文件路径。
3:确保 PHP 文件具有正确的文件权限,以便 Web 服务器可以读取它们。通常,您应该将这些文件设置为由 Web 服务器用户可读。
4:也有可能是php跟您的项目代码上有不兼容性
使用道具 举报 回复 支持 反对
发表于 2024-5-22 18:14:41 | 显示全部楼层
代码再windows里7.4版本能运行,感觉不是,用 fastadmin 框架PHP-FPM(FastCGI Process Manager)路径 php.ini include中指定引入7.4版本吧,还有什么其他原因吗,老铁
使用道具 举报 回复 支持 反对
发表于 2024-5-22 18:28:54 | 显示全部楼层
twggo 发表于 2024-5-22 18:14
代码再windows里7.4版本能运行,感觉不是,用 fastadmin 框架PHP-FPM(FastCGI Process Manager)路径 php. ...

您好,感谢您的回到,谢谢您对宝塔的支持。
使用道具 举报 回复 支持 反对
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

普通问题处理

论坛响应时间:72小时

问题处理方式:排队(仅解答)

工作时间:白班:9:00 - 18:00

紧急问题处理

论坛响应时间:10分钟

问题处理方式:1对1处理(优先)

工作时间:白班:9:00 - 18:00

工作时间:晚班:18:00 - 24:00

立即付费处理

工作时间:09:00至24:00

快速回复 返回顶部 返回列表